WebMay 19, 2024 · 3.) Ask multiple students before providing feedback. If a student gets an answer wrong or right don’t provide them with immediate feedback. Ask as many students as possible before providing the class with the correct answer. After about 1-2 responses without feedback more students will put up their hands. WebSep 21, 2024 · Treat questions posed by students with equal respect. Break down students’ questions into simpler ones and then ask these of the group. Establish a supportive atmosphere, so that students are comfortable about answering and asking questions in public.
